** Changed in: ubuntu-ux Assignee: Olga Kemmet (olga-kemmet) => Matthew Paul Thomas (mpt) -- You received this bug notification because you are a member of Ubuntu Touch seeded packages, which is subscribed to address-book-app in Ubuntu. https://bugs.launchpad.net/bugs/1364452 Title: People's own phone number isn't where they expect to find it Status in Ubuntu UX: Fix Committed Status in address-book-app package in Ubuntu: Triaged Status in ubuntu-system-settings package in Ubuntu: Fix Released Bug description: Twenty people were given an Ubuntu phone and asked to find their own phone number. (10 were iPhone users, 8 Android, 1 Windows Phone, and 1 feature phone user.) The first place they looked: - 9 in the Contacts app - 5 in System Settings "Phone" screen - 3 in System Settings "About" screen - 2 in the Dialer app contacts screen - 1 in System Settings "Cellular" screen. So, our current placement of the phone number in the "About" screen (bug 1221908) is suboptimal. Instead it should be in the Contacts app, and possibly in the "Phone" screen. Where the phone is dual SIM, both phone numbers should be shown. Only once that is done, it should be removed from the "About" screen. <https://goo.gl/XCquqY>: "Address Book should always contain one special contact representing you as the user of the phone ... To indicate its purpose and resilience, the “Me” contact should be denoted by the word “Me” as a caption at the trailing end (with a translation hint stating that it should be extremely short); and the contact’s visual design should be subtly different from other contacts. Apart from those two differences, the contact should be displayed and ordered the same as any other contacts in the list..."
